Applicant's summary and conclusion

Interpretation of results:
other: Not classified
Conclusions:
LD50 was considered to be 2800 mg/kg bw when mice were treated with Methyl nicotinate orally.
Executive summary:

In acute oral toxicity study, mice were treated with Methyl nicotinate orally in the concentration of 2800 mg/kg bw. 50 % mortality was observed in rats at 2800 mg/kg bw. Therefore, LD50 was considered to be 2800 mg/kg bw when mice were treated with Methyl nicotinate orally.
